Basketball Recap: Indian Rocks Christian Eagles vs. Keswick Christian Crusaders

Indian Rocks Christian's game two weeks ago was a lo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Tuesday. They came out on top against the Keswick Christian Crusaders by a score of 68-55. The Eagles have seen this before: they got the W the last time they saw the Crusaders, too.

Will Murphree had a dynamite game for Indian Rocks Christian, dropping a double-double on 27 points and 12 rebounds. The team also got some help courtesy of Austin McDonnell, who dropped a double-double on 12 points and 16 rebounds.

Indian Rocks Christian was working as a unit and finished the game with 16 assists. They easily outclassed their opponents in that department as Keswick Christian only racked up seven.

Several Crusaders players turned in solid performances despite ultimately coming up short. Perhaps the best among those players was Grant Cook, who went 8 for 19 en route to 20 points plus three steals. With that strong performance, Cook is now averaging an impressive 15.5 points per game. Another player making a difference was Zach Bingham, who posted 17 points in addition to five rebounds and three steals.

Indian Rocks Christian's first win this season bumped their record up to 1-2. As for Keswick Christian, their loss dropped their record down to 2-2.
